POSITION PURPOSE The Human Resources Specialist is responsible for supporting daily human resources operations. This role involves onboarding, including recruitment, employee relations, benefits administration, assisting in managing workforce operations, with healthcare regulations, maintaining adherence to healthcare labor laws, accreditation standards and fostering positive employee experience. # MINIMUM MANDATORY qualifications Experience: Minimum of 1-year relevant experience in the HR field. Education: High School Diploma or Equivalent Mandatory Knowledge, Skills, Abilities and Other Qualifications: Must have a solid understanding of employee-related topics including employee relations, and state and federal labor laws and regulations. Experience and strong understanding of Human Resources Information System (HRIS)#and related processes. Ability to develop and manage interpersonal relationships at all levels of the organization. High level of customer service skills.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al. Capacity to apply discretion and maintain a high level of confidentiality when handling sensitive information. Excellent written and verbal communications skills to handle sensitive and confidential situations, provide guidance, and documentation. A record of satisfactory performance in all prior and current employment as evidenced by positive employment references from previous and current employers. # P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S Senior Professional in Human Resources (SPHR) Certification Associate degree in Human Resources, Health Care Management, Organizational Development, or a related field.
